Почему powershell не запускает угловые команды? - PullRequest
0 голосов
/ 20 сентября 2019

Я начал изучать Angular, но я отмечаю, что powershell в Windows выдает мне ошибку всякий раз, когда я делаю угловую команду, такую ​​как:

ng new new-app

или

ng serve

этоошибка, которую я получил:

> нг: Файл C: \ Users \ <имя пользователя> \ AppData \ Roaming \ npm \ ng.ps1 не может быть загружен, так как в этой системе отключены запущенные сценарии.Дополнительные сведения см. В разделе about_Execution_Policies по адресу https: /go.microsoft.com/fwlink/? LinkID = 135170.В строке: 1 символ: 1 + ng serve + ~~ + CategoryInfo: SecurityError: (:) [], PSSecurityException + FullyQualifiedErrorId: UnauthorizedAccess

PS Я пытаюсь эти команды в cmd, и это работает.

Ответы [ 2 ]

2 голосов
/ 22 сентября 2019

Удалите ng.ps1 из каталога C: \ Users \ <имя пользователя> \ AppData \ Roaming \ npm \, затем попробуйте очистить кэш npm в C: \ Users \ <имя пользователя> \ AppData \ Roaming \ npm-cache \

0 голосов
/ 20 сентября 2019

Может быть, вы можете запустить powershell в режиме администратора и попробовать.

...